Hello Faircrest Farms Friends!

Growing Through the Heat, Harvesting with Joy

As part of Rita's and my 39th wedding anniversary getaway, we spent a wonderful morning visiting Chris Pyper at Rustling Aspen Farm in Midway, UT. The next day, we had the chance to shop at his farmers market stand.

It never ceases to amaze me how much can be learned in just a few hours walking another farmer's fields. Seeing how Chris grows, harvests, and presents his produce sparked all kinds of new ideas. We came home inspired and excited to continue improving Faircrest Farms so we can bring you the most beautiful, bountiful, and delicious food in Weber County.

🚜 In the Fields

This week's biggest challenge wasn't weeds—it was the heat.

Faircrest Farms recorded a high temperature of 112°F, making it one of the hottest weeks we've experienced. Keeping our lettuce happy has become a daily mission! We're nearly finished weeding and adding compost to the beds, and we're covering pathways with fresh wood chips to help keep the soil cooler, conserve moisture, and reflect some of the intense summer heat.

The good news is that we've prepared for what's next. Twenty trays of seedlings have been hardened off and are ready to plant, ensuring a steady supply of fresh vegetables in the weeks ahead.

New plantings of lettuce, arugula, radishes, and turnips are already on their way.
